WebUpon my initiation to refute the credit card charge, the bank will contact the merchant and asks them to provide a signed proof for the original transaction amount. Upon bank’s request, three things can happen; 1) the merchant can’t find the signed receipt, 2) the merchant finds a signed receipt for the transaction in question but for a ... WebJan 14, 2024 · If you use a business credit card to pay for personal expenses, you don’t honor that separation. By failing to maintain separation between yourself and your company, you expose yourself to being held personally liable for business debts. WebKnow the reason codes: When you receive the chargeback, there will be a reason code associated with it. This reason code is key in identifying why the chargeback was filed. Remember, every credit card company has their own list of reason codes.
